Gallery / Corona Trial Run
« on: 2013-11-15, 04:36:13 »
Hi Guys,

Finally took the plunge and installed corona Alpha5 yesterday and after getting my head around a bit of the workflow, here is the result of my first image. I haven't let it go long at all (186 passes at 2000x2000 which took an hour and a half on my 2 x xeon) but I think the results are REALLY good considering I spent NO time on materials (and left a lot just as a test material) and lit the scene with an HDRI and 2 material portals.

For anyone interested, the settings were PT16 and HD Cache50 and I upped the secondary GI settings to PT512 with 300max records. Perhaps these changes were unnecessary but I tried to collect a few tips from suggestions within the image gallery from users that had submitted the works I liked.
